New Export Controls, Population Trends, Biden on TikTok, and OSHA's COVID-19 Rulemaking
from The US News Daily Brief · host PodcastAI
In Episode 50, we begin with a warm welcome and introduction before delving into new export controls and policy shifts in biotechnology, examining their potential effects on innovation and industry. We then explore U.S. population trends, focusing on how immigration continues to shape demographic changes. The discussion moves to the Biden administration's stance on TikTok, analyzing its implications for national security and user privacy. We also cover OSHA's decision to terminate COVID-19 healthcare rulemaking, considering the impact on workplace safety.
